Transaction 34bc306bc0a4f3de60fc49dcae5e97c12e6c56639e27dd3358b6058d93e028a8

1 Input
2 Outputs
  • 34bc306bc0a4f3de60fc49dcae5e97c12e6c56639e27dd3358b6058d93e028a8:0
  • value  2144373
    address  3BbsNJhD8jNaDTnC5SwehzSzB2pVoRTqMM
  • 34bc306bc0a4f3de60fc49dcae5e97c12e6c56639e27dd3358b6058d93e028a8:1
  • value  46544
    address  3EpGiTA4ZjB1w9Edg5gjuoN9fJsozRU7CP